Opinium - 2019-09-13

CON: 37%
LAB: 25%
LDEM: 16%
BRX: 13%
SNP: 5%
GRN: 2%
PC: 1%
UKIP: 1%

Latest Westminster voting intention (YOUGOV - 9-10 Sep)
Con - 32%
Lab - 23%
Lib Dem - 19%
Brexit Party - 14%
Green - 7%
Other - 5%


A couple of good polls for the Conservatives in recent days.
